img{max-width:100%;height:auto}@media screen and (min-width:1600px){.container-fluid{padding-left:70px;padding-right:70px}.col-xxl{-ms-flex-preferred-size:0;flex-basis:0%;-ms-flex-positive:1;flex-grow:1;max-width:100%}.col-xxl-auto{-ms-flex:0 0 auto;flex:0 0 auto;width:auto;max-width:100%}.col-xxl-1{-ms-flex:0 0 8.333333%;flex:0 0 8.333333%;max-width:8.333333%}.col-xxl-2{-ms-flex:0 0 16.666667%;flex:0 0 16.666667%;max-width:16.666667%}.offset-xxl-2{margin-left:16.666667%}.col-xxl-3{-ms-flex:0 0 25%;flex:0 0 25%;max-width:25%}.col-xxl-4{-ms-flex:0 0 33.333333%;flex:0 0 33.333333%;max-width:33.333333%}.col-xxl-5{-ms-flex:0 0 41.666667%;flex:0 0 41.666667%;max-width:41.666667%}.col-xxl-6{-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%}.col-xxl-7{-ms-flex:0 0 58.333333%;flex:0 0 58.333333%;max-width:58.333333%}.col-xxl-8{-ms-flex:0 0 66.666667%;flex:0 0 66.666667%;max-width:66.666667%}.col-xxl-9{-ms-flex:0 0 75%;flex:0 0 75%;max-width:75%}.col-xxl-10{-ms-flex:0 0 83.333333%;flex:0 0 83.333333%;max-width:83.333333%}.col-xxl-11{-ms-flex:0 0 91.666667%;flex:0 0 91.666667%;max-width:91.666667%}.col-xxl-12{-ms-flex:0 0 100%;flex:0 0 100%;max-width:100%}.col-xxl-5col{-ms-flex:0 0 20%;flex:0 0 20%;max-width:20%}.col-xxl-4-5col{-ms-flex:0 0 80%;flex:0 0 80%;max-width:80%}.d-xxl-block{display:block!important}.d-xxl-flex{display:flex!important}}@media screen and (min-width:1200px){.container{max-width:1200px}.container-fluid{padding-left:30px;padding-right:30px}.col-xl-5col{-ms-flex:0 0 20%;flex:0 0 20%;max-width:20%}.col-xl-4-5col{-ms-flex:0 0 80%;flex:0 0 80%;max-width:80%}.col-xl-2-5col{-ms-flex:0 0 calc(40%);flex:0 0 calc(40%);max-width:calc(40%)}.col-xl-3-5col{-ms-flex:0 0 calc(60%);flex:0 0 calc(60%);max-width:calc(60%)}.no-gutters .col-xl-2-5col{-ms-flex:0 0 calc(40% + 8px);flex:0 0 calc(40% + 8px);max-width:calc(40% + 8px)}.no-gutters .col-xl-3-5col{-ms-flex:0 0 calc(60% - 8px);flex:0 0 calc(60% - 8px);max-width:calc(60% - 8px)}.header-top .container-fluid:after{left:30px;right:30px}.col-lg-1-5{-ms-flex:0 0 20%;flex:0 0 20%;max-width:20%}}@media screen and (min-width:1280px){.container{max-width:1200px}}@media screen and (min-width:992px){.col-5col{-ms-flex:0 0 20%;flex:0 0 20%;max-width:20%}.main-nav{display:block}.mobile-menu-toggler{display:none}.sticky-header.fixed{position:fixed;left:0;right:0;top:0;z-index:1040;animation-name:fixedHeader;animation-duration:0.4s;background-color:#fff;box-shadow:0 3px 6px rgb(51 51 51 / .05)}.sticky-header.fixed .logo{margin-top:0;margin-bottom:0}.sticky-header.fixed.header-middle .menu>li>a{padding-top:2rem;padding-bottom:2rem}.footer-bottom .container,.footer-bottom .container-fluid{flex-direction:row}.footer-copyright{margin-bottom:0;text-align:left}.footer-payments{margin-right:0}}@media screen and (max-width:991px){#header .menu{display:none}.mobile-menu-toggler{display:inline-block}.top-menu:not(.top-link-menu){display:flex;align-items:center;align-self:stretch}.top-menu:not(.top-link-menu)>li{display:flex;align-items:center;align-self:stretch;padding-right:2.2rem}.top-menu:not(.top-link-menu)>li>a{display:block;padding-left:0;padding-right:0}.top-menu:not(.top-link-menu)>li::after{font-family:"technatix";content:'\f110';position:absolute;right:0;top:50%;display:inline-block;font-size:1.2rem;line-height:1;margin-top:-.7rem}.top-menu:not(.top-link-menu) ul{display:block;position:absolute;right:0;top:100%;z-index:20;padding-top:.6rem;padding-bottom:.6rem;min-width:180px;visibility:hidden;opacity:0;margin-top:1px;background-color:#fff;box-shadow:2px 5px 8px rgb(51 51 51 / .05),-2px 5px 8px rgb(51 51 51 / .05);text-transform:capitalize}.top-menu:not(.top-link-menu) ul:before{content:'';display:block;width:100%;height:.1rem;position:absolute;top:-1px;left:0}.top-menu:not(.top-link-menu):hover ul,.top-menu:not(.top-link-menu):focus ul{visibility:visible;opacity:1}.top-menu:not(.top-link-menu) li+li{margin-left:0!important}.top-menu:not(.top-link-menu) a{padding:.3rem 1.5rem}.header-left .top-menu ul{right:auto;left:0}.header-search{display:none}.header-search-extended{margin-right:0}.header-search-extended .btn{height:40px}.header-search-extended .form-control{height:38px;padding-top:.9rem;padding-bottom:.9rem}.header-search-extended select{height:38px;line-height:38px}.header-search-visible .search-toggle{display:block}.header-search-visible .header-search-wrapper{position:absolute;right:-10rem;top:100%;margin-top:.8rem;display:none;border-width:.4rem}.header-search-visible .header-search-wrapper:before{content:'';display:block;width:0;height:0;position:absolute;right:10rem;bottom:100%;border-style:solid;border-width:0 11px 13px 11px;border-color:#fff0 #fff0 #ebebeb #fff0}.header-bottom{display:none}section.banner .banner-text{max-width:42%;left:3%}h1,.h1{font-size:3rem}h2,.h2{font-size:2.6rem}h3,.h3{font-size:2.2rem}.sticky-wrapper{z-index:1}}@media screen and (min-width:768px){h1,.h1{font-size:5rem}h2,.h2{font-size:4rem}h3,.h3{font-size:3rem}h4,.h4{font-size:2.4rem}.title{font-size:2.4rem}.title-lg{font-size:3rem}#scroll-top{display:flex}.icon-box{margin-bottom:4rem}.icon-box-side{margin-bottom:0}.entry-title{font-size:4.4rem;text-align:center}}@media screen and (max-width:767px){.header-search .search-wrapper-wide{width:420px}.header-search .select-custom{flex:0 0 180px;max-width:180px}body{font-size:14px}h1,.h1{font-size:2.6rem}h2,.h2{font-size:2.2rem}h3,.h3{font-size:1.9rem}p{font-size:1.4rem}.cta-horizontal .cta-desc{margin-bottom:1.5rem}.cta-separator [class*="col-"]+[class*="col-"]:before{height:.1rem;width:80%;left:10%;top:0;bottom:auto}.cta-border .cta-title,.cta-border .cta-title.text-right{text-align:center!important}.cta-horizontal .form-control{margin-right:1rem}.cta .btn:not(.btn-block){min-width:0}.cta-wrapper{padding-left:1.5rem;padding-right:1.5rem}}@media screen and (max-width:575px){html{font-size:9px}#header .btn{display:none}.header-search .search-wrapper-wide{width:300px}.header-search .select-custom{display:none}.compare-dropdown,.wishlist-link{display:none}.cart-dropdown{padding-left:1.4rem}.section-support .container{background-size:contain}.cta .input-group{flex-direction:column}.cta .input-group .form-control{width:100%;margin-right:0}.cta .input-group .btn{margin-left:0;margin-top:1rem}.cta .input-group .input-group-append,.cta .input-group .input-group-prepend{justify-content:center}.cta .input-group-round .form-control,.cta .input-group-round .btn{border-radius:30px}.cta .input-group-round .input-group-append{justify-content:center}}@media (max-width:340px){.header-search .search-wrapper-wide{width:260px}.compare-dropdown,.wishlist,.account,.wishlist-link{display:none!important}}@media screen and (min-width:480px){.just-action-icons-sm .btn-product span{display:none}.just-action-icons-sm .btn-product:before{margin-right:0}}@media screen and (min-width:768px){.just-action-icons-md .btn-product span{display:none}.just-action-icons-md .btn-product:before{margin-right:0}}@media screen and (min-width:992px){.just-action-icons-lg .btn-product span{display:none}.just-action-icons-lg .btn-product:before{margin-right:0}}@media screen and (min-width:1200px){.just-action-icons-xl .btn-product span{display:none}.just-action-icons-xl .btn-product:before{margin-right:0}.icon-boxes-separator [class*="col-"]+[class*="col-"]:before{content:'';display:block;width:.1rem;height:5.3rem;background-color:#e9e9e9;position:absolute;left:-.3rem;top:50%;margin-top:-2.55rem}}@media screen and (max-width:1199px){.icon-box-sm br{display:none}.product.product-9:hover .product-body,.product.product-9:hover .product-action{transform:translateY(-60%)}.header-search .search-wrapper-wide{width:480px}.header-search-extended{margin-right:10rem}.header-search-extended .btn{flex:0 0 50px;max-width:50px}.cta-horizontal-box{padding-left:3rem;padding-right:3rem}}@media (max-width:1365px){section.banner .banner-text{max-width:28%;left:17%}}@media (max-width:1139px){section.banner .banner-text{max-width:34%;left:8%}}@media (max-width:701px){.section-dark h1{font-size:2.2rem}}@media screen and (max-width:991px){.woocommerce div.product div.images{width:100%;float:none;margin-bottom:3rem}.flex-control-thumbs li{width:calc(20% - 0.4rem)}}@media screen and (max-width:767px){.product-media,.woocommerce-product-gallery{margin-bottom:2rem}.flex-control-thumbs li{width:calc(25% - 0.375rem)}.woocommerce ul.products li.product{width:100%;margin-right:0}}@media screen and (max-width:575px){.flex-control-thumbs li{width:calc(33.333% - 0.333rem)}.woocommerce-cart table.cart img{max-width:60px}}@media print{.header,.footer,.mobile-menu-container,.btn-product,#scroll-top{display:none!important}body{font-size:12pt;color:#000}a{text-decoration:underline}}